Output 171d59d7126657e8966312730b8ccb2de07383feb463b40ced30f3c02e420c3b:1

value
1519228
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08b6958c9224675ae0b75ef57115a2ade9328bcc OP_EQUALVERIFY OP_CHECKSIG
address
1o58hvfiMQGGKdGx5nbMpceen8qZgS7eX
transaction
171d59d7126657e8966312730b8ccb2de07383feb463b40ced30f3c02e420c3b